Agriculture & Livestock Sector: Dy Minister makes inspections, holds meetings in Shan State

Deputy Minister for Agriculture, Livestock and Irrigation Dr. Aung Gyi made inspections in Shan State.

First, at the central regional research center in Aungban Township, the Deputy Minister inspected research process and called on concerned officials to formulate and implement crop type plans that will develop the interests of farmers and growers, to distribute disease-resistant cultivars and technologies suitable for the region and to accelerate multiple cropping.

There, he also inspected the ideal planting ground for drought-tolerant wheat varieties. Also, the Deputy Minister inspected the Agriculture Institute (Heho), heard reports and called for efforts for human resource development activities. He also met with livestock entrepreneurs and livestock farmers to discuss development of the livestock sector and increasing investment in the sector.

After the meeting, the Deputy Minister handed over rice donated by Japan under the ASEAN Plus Three Emergency Rice Reserve program to Shan State Chief Minister Dr. Kyaw Tun.

Also, in the meeting with concerned officials, the Deputy Minister stressed the food security, nutrition, food safety, improving the socio-economic lives of farmers and growers, regional development, provision of necessary knowledge and technology, effective use of farmlands, acceleration of multiple cropping, development of high quality agricultural products and cooperation between the department, farmers and the private sector for the development of private and commercial livestock farming.
